📜  权限被拒绝@ apply2files (1)

📅  最后修改于: 2023-12-03 14:55:28.011000             🧑  作者: Mango

权限被拒绝 @ apply2files

介绍

这种权限被拒绝错误通常出现在操作系统的文件访问权限禁止程序访问文件或目录时。 当进程或线程尝试访问受保护的单元时,操作系统将返回此错误,这可以防止文件或目录被未经授权的访问。

常见原因
  • 操作系统文件或目录权限不允许程序访问相应的文件或目录。
  • 文件或目录被打开或正在使用,不允许其他程序访问。
解决方法
  1. 检查程序代码,确保操作系统文件访问权限被正确使用。
  2. 检查文件或目录的权限,并确保程序有足够的权限访问它们。
  3. 检查文件或目录是否正在使用,如果是,请等待文件或目录关闭后再次尝试访问。
  4. 尝试使用管理员权限运行程序。
示例代码
try:
    # 尝试访问文件
    with open('file.txt', 'r') as f:
        f.read()
except PermissionError as e:
    # 捕获权限被拒绝错误
    print(f"Error: {e}")
总结

出现权限被拒绝的错误时,需要仔细检查程序代码,确保文件访问权限被正确使用,并检查文件或目录的权限。 如果文件或目录正在使用,请等待它们关闭,或者使用管理员权限运行程序。